A collection of stunning photography by Clark Little awaits you...



“I enjoy the power and beauty of the thick bombs that roll through. Now I can capture some of those heavy moments without getting slammed. Well, most of the time.” -
Clark Little

Clark Little takes surf photography to a new level by bringing attention to the colors, textures and shapes of the waves themselves, instead of those on top of them. For a refreshing ocean view, check out his show at the Chinatown Boardroom.

What: Winter Swells 2007 art show
Where: Chinatown Boardroom, 1160 Nuuanu Ave.
When: January 31 - March 1, 2008
Why bother: It's a celebration of one of the main reasons we live in Hawai‘i - beauty and spirit!
